Mitsubishi offers mid-powered Evo X with advanced SST twin-clutch gearbox for the first time

[Linked Image]

Mitsubishi’s mid-range Evo, just stepped up a gear! The FQ-330 SST is the most powerful Evo X yet to get Mitsubishi’s twin-clutch SST gearbox, which has been optimised to give silky-smooth shifts.

With one clutch handling odd gears, and the other even, the next shift is always primed well before you need it. The more efficient gearbox means 60mph arrives in just 4.4 seconds, and the turbocharged 2.0-litre four-cylinder unit won’t stop until it hits the 155mph limiter.

Available in Cool Silver, Orient Red, Lightning Blue or Phantom Black, the FQ-330 SST is yours for a cool £35,999. Although only £3,000 more than the less powerful FQ-300, you pay a £1,000 premium over the 5-speed manual variant.
